Born in Argentina, Manu Ginobili quickly became known for his dynamic left-handed play and natural flair on the basketball court. After joining the San Antonio Spurs in 2002, Ginobili cemented his status as one of the most creative guards in NBA history. Over his long and fruitful career, he won four NBA championships and earned the admiration of teammates and fans alike. His crafty passes, split-second decisions, and never-give-up attitude helped the Spurs maintain their reputation as one of the NBA’s elite franchises.
Ginobili’s journey with the Spurs brought countless memorable moments. He played a significant role in securing the team’s four titles during his tenure and was inducted into the NBA Hall of Fame in 2022. Ginobili’s fun-loving spirit and competitiveness were on full display both on and off the court. Even now, he is a beloved figure among Spurs supporters and the broader basketball community. Few players have changed basketball the way Manu Ginobili has. He introduced the Eurostep and popularized creative, unselfish play that influenced stars around the world. His leadership, humility, and relentless will to win set a standard for future generations.
